Product Description

Product Description

Maitland stays with the myofascial release techniques invented by Rolfing, but focuses the reader's attention on the problem of joint fixations which underlie many soft-tissue pain syndromes.

4.0 out of 5 stars Excellent But Flawed, 5 May 2006
As a registered practitioner I would say that this is a very interesting book describing techniques that work effectively (I use many of them in my back pain clinic). However, my edition of the book contains many editing errors which could be highly confusing to the reader/student (eg lefts and rights the wrong way round etc). I wrote to the author commenting on this and he agreed and kindly sent me a (long) list of corrections which I would be happy to pass on.

5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ent and small book, 20 April 2008
By Cosmic bandito (à l'etranger) - See all my reviews
Intimidated by Maitland's two excellent but big Manual Therapy books, I was looking for a book which would answer my need to learn how to manipulate without "popping", as 1. it requires years of study after my PT diploma, and 2. it is more and more obvious that such techniques are far from being safe on the long-term.

I am reading it now and find the book easy to read and informative. Most things I recognize from my PT studies and some from my internships by some PT/MT. All in all, very interesting!
(edit: meanwhile I have found better books which also include "soft" manipulation techniques. ex.: "manual physical therapy of the spine" from Olson.)
